We're looking for a Senior Structural Designer to join our Thailand team.

When you work for us, you get the chance to join nearly 50,000 people all driven by a common purpose of delivering a more sustainable world. We're excited about the challenges ahead. We believe there's never been a more rewarding time to work in the energy, chemical and resources sectors.

As a Senior Structural Designer, you will support offshore projects by producing high-quality structural design and detailed drawings.

To succeed in this role, you should have experience in TEKLA Program for Structural Offshore work.

Worley is a global professional services company of energy, chemicals and resources experts headquartered in Australia.

Right now, we're bridging two worlds as we accelerate to more sustainable energy sources, while helping our customers provide the energy, chemicals and resources that society needs now.

We partner with our customers to deliver projects and create value over the life of their portfolio of assets. We solve complex problems by finding integrated data-centric solutions from the first stages of consulting and engineering to installation and commissioning, to the last stages of decommissioning and remediation.
